Christine "Chris" M. Sobieck, 81, of Green Bay, passed away peacefully at home on December 27, 2025, with her family by her side. She was born on May 27, 1944, to Sidney and Irene (Wardeck) Counard in Sturgeon Bay, Wisconsin. On September 19, 1964, she married Richard Sobieck, the love of her life.

Christine lived the kind of life that made people feel safe, seen, and deeply loved – a caretaker by both nature and choice.

She was a devoted wife for 61 years and the best mom her three children (Cheryl, Craig, and Stephanie) could have asked for. She always had their backs 200% (even when they were wrong). She was quick-witted, incredibly funny, and exuded a silliness that made even the hardest days feel a little lighter. She was game for anything: being the butt of the joke, being dressed up in crazy outfits, or simply showing up with an open heart and a willingness to make life more fun. She never took herself too seriously, but she took the people she loved very seriously.

That included her CNA clients. She didn’t just care for them; she truly loved them, treating them with dignity, kindness, and respect. She worked hard in her career, as she did at everything. She was never complacent, always moving. She knitted, crocheted, worked with ceramics, refinished furniture, and had a talent for turning worn, tired things into something special…something once again beautiful. Her home reflected that same care – clean, welcoming, and full of life.

But no matter how busy this constantly-in-motion woman was, Christine made time for others. She listened without interrupting, never rushed the conversation, and offered advice without judgment. Some of her favorite times were spent with her grandchildren. She adored them, laughing and playing alongside them, pulling out the child within herself to turn even the simplest moments into extra-special memories.

Ranking right up there with the love of her grandchildren was her love for her dogs. It was shameless, and they reaped the rewards by being fed full breakfasts on their very own human plates. If you were her dog, you knew it. And so did everyone else by the level of obesity they eventually reached.

Christine was beautiful inside and out, with sparkling blue eyes, a contagious giggle, and a spirit that twinkled with every conversation shared, every secret kept, and every single hug she gave. She was love – steady, generous, and complete.

Christine is survived by her loving husband, Richard; their children: Cheryl (Stefan) Jonas, Craig (Teressa) Sobieck, and Stephanie Sobieck; five grandchildren: Amanda Sobieck, Kirk (Kristen) James, Sarah (Justin) Neal, Brittany (Brian) McCarty and Chad Sobieck; six great-grandchildren: Anna Grace and Sawyer McCarty, Tyler and Case James and Mason and Peyton Neal; and her siblings: Judy (Jack) Cumbers, Pam Delveaux and Mel Counard. She was preceded in death by her parents and sister, Marilyn.
